"""Typed records for Hermes log lines and detected incidents.
|
|
|
|
These types are deliberately lightweight (frozen dataclasses) so they can be
|
|
passed across thread boundaries from the tailer/parser into the classifier
|
|
and out to subscribers without locking concerns.
|
|
"""
|
|
|
|
from __future__ import annotations
|
|
|
|
from dataclasses import dataclass, field
|
|
from datetime import datetime
|
|
from enum import StrEnum
|
|
from typing import Final
|
|
|
|
|
|
class LogLevel(StrEnum):
|
|
"""Subset of Python logging levels we track from Hermes logs."""
|
|
|
|
DEBUG = "DEBUG"
|
|
INFO = "INFO"
|
|
WARNING = "WARNING"
|
|
ERROR = "ERROR"
|
|
CRITICAL = "CRITICAL"
|
|
|
|
@property
|
|
def severity_rank(self) -> int:
|
|
# Used for severity comparisons in the classifier; higher = worse.
|
|
return _LEVEL_RANK[self]
|
|
|
|
|
|
_LEVEL_RANK: Final[dict[LogLevel, int]] = {
|
|
LogLevel.DEBUG: 10,
|
|
LogLevel.INFO: 20,
|
|
LogLevel.WARNING: 30,
|
|
LogLevel.ERROR: 40,
|
|
LogLevel.CRITICAL: 50,
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
|
|
class IncidentSeverity(StrEnum):
|
|
"""Incident severity emitted by the classifier."""
|
|
|
|
LOW = "low"
|
|
MEDIUM = "medium"
|
|
HIGH = "high"
|
|
CRITICAL = "critical"
|
|
|
|
|
|
@dataclass(frozen=True, slots=True)
|
|
class LogRecord:
|
|
"""A single parsed Hermes log line.
|
|
|
|
``raw`` retains the original line (without its trailing newline) so
|
|
downstream consumers can render the unmodified source for debugging.
|
|
Continuation lines (e.g. traceback frames) appear as records with the
|
|
same level as their parent and an empty ``logger``.
|
|
"""
|
|
|
|
timestamp: datetime
|
|
level: LogLevel
|
|
logger: str
|
|
message: str
|
|
raw: str
|
|
run_id: str | None = None
|
|
is_continuation: bool = False
|
|
|
|
|
|
@dataclass(frozen=True, slots=True)
|
|
class HermesIncident:
|
|
"""An incident identified from one or more Hermes log records.
|
|
|
|
``rule`` is the classifier rule that produced the incident (e.g.
|
|
``"error_severity"``, ``"warning_burst"``, ``"traceback"``); it is
|
|
stable across runs and intended for both routing and metrics.
|
|
|
|
``fingerprint`` is a deterministic identifier derived from the rule
|
|
and the contributing logger/message so downstream alerting can
|
|
deduplicate without re-parsing the records.
|
|
"""
|
|
|
|
rule: str
|
|
severity: IncidentSeverity
|
|
title: str
|
|
detected_at: datetime
|
|
logger: str
|
|
fingerprint: str
|
|
records: tuple[LogRecord, ...] = field(default_factory=tuple)
|
|
run_id: str | None = None
|
|
|
|
|
|
__all__ = [
|
|
"HermesIncident",
|
|
"IncidentSeverity",
|
|
"LogLevel",
|
|
"LogRecord",
|
|
]
